首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

计算值并从MySQL导出到csv

是一个常见的数据处理任务,可以通过以下步骤完成:

  1. 连接到MySQL数据库:使用MySQL提供的客户端工具或编程语言中的MySQL连接库,建立与MySQL数据库的连接。可以使用以下代码示例连接到MySQL数据库:
代码语言:python
代码运行次数:0
复制
import mysql.connector

# 建立与MySQL数据库的连接
cnx = mysql.connector.connect(user='username', password='password',
                              host='localhost', database='database_name')
  1. 执行SQL查询:使用SQL语句从MySQL数据库中检索所需的数据。可以使用以下代码示例执行SQL查询:
代码语言:python
代码运行次数:0
复制
# 创建游标对象
cursor = cnx.cursor()

# 执行SQL查询
query = "SELECT column1, column2 FROM table_name WHERE condition"
cursor.execute(query)

# 获取查询结果
results = cursor.fetchall()
  1. 将查询结果导出到csv文件:将查询结果转换为csv格式,并将其写入到csv文件中。可以使用以下代码示例将查询结果导出到csv文件:
代码语言:python
代码运行次数:0
复制
import csv

# 指定csv文件路径和文件名
csv_file = 'path/to/output.csv'

# 将查询结果写入csv文件
with open(csv_file, 'w', newline='') as file:
    writer = csv.writer(file)
    writer.writerow([i[0] for i in cursor.description])  # 写入列名
    writer.writerows(results)  # 写入查询结果

完成上述步骤后,你将获得一个包含从MySQL数据库中检索的数据的csv文件。

这个任务涉及到的相关技术和概念包括:

  • MySQL:一种流行的关系型数据库管理系统,用于存储和管理结构化数据。
  • CSV(Comma-Separated Values):一种常见的文件格式,用于存储表格数据,每行代表一条记录,每列由逗号分隔。
  • 数据库连接:建立与数据库的连接,以便执行SQL查询和操作数据库。
  • SQL查询:使用结构化查询语言(SQL)从数据库中检索所需的数据。
  • 数据导出:将查询结果转换为特定格式(如csv)并导出到文件中。
  • 编程语言:使用编程语言(如Python)来编写与数据库交互的代码。
  • 数据处理:对从数据库中检索的数据进行处理和转换,以满足特定的需求。

腾讯云提供了多个与数据库和数据处理相关的产品和服务,例如:

  • 云数据库 MySQL:提供稳定可靠的云端MySQL数据库服务,支持高可用、备份恢复、性能优化等功能。详细信息请参考:云数据库 MySQL
  • 数据传输服务 DTS:用于实现不同数据库之间的数据迁移和同步。详细信息请参考:数据传输服务 DTS
  • 数据库审计 DCAP:提供数据库访问日志审计和敏感数据保护功能,帮助提升数据库安全性。详细信息请参考:数据库审计 DCAP

以上是一个简单的答案示例,根据具体情况和需求,可能还需要进一步完善和调整。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券